An excellent starting point for research into surname Guihan and its variant spellings is by conducting a surname search on Irish Ancestors website at https://www.johngrenham.com/surnames as the ‘Surname Search’ option enables you to examine the location, frequency and history of Irish surnames.

Edward MacLysaght in The Surnames of Ireland records the following information:
(O) Guihan, Guihe(e)n. Derived from Gaelic O Gaoithin (gaoth, wind). The name of this Roscommon sept is also anglicized Geehan. Either a branch of this, or a distinct sept, is established in County Kerry: there were a number of families of the name on Blasket Island.
